Tue Feb 03 01:20:00 UTC 2026: ### Je’Von Evans Reveals AEW Dark Experience Before WWE Signing

The Story:
In an interview with Peter Rosenberg on Cheap Heat ahead of the 2026 WWE Royal Rumble in Riyadh, Saudi Arabia, WWE Raw brand wrestler Je’Von Evans discussed his early wrestling career, specifically his appearances on AEW Dark in 2022 and 2023 before signing with WWE. Evans stated that he sought opportunities in AEW to gain exposure and recognition, aiming to get signed to a wrestling company as soon as he turned 18. While AEW didn’t ultimately sign him, he viewed those appearances as valuable in his development.

Key Points:

  • Je’Von Evans appeared on AEW Dark in 2022 and 2023.
  • He and Jackson Drake were a tag team on AEW Dark, participating in six-man matches.
  • Evans saw AEW as an opportunity to gain exposure and get signed to a wrestling company.
  • He wanted to get signed to a company at 18.
  • Evans is currently on the Monday Night Raw brand and will participate in the 2026 Royal Rumble.
